Industry Shift: From Land-Based Venues to Digital Portals
Historically, New Zealand’s casino industry was dominated by land-based venues, driven by brick-and-mortar establishments located in major cities such as Auckland, Wellington, and Christchurch. Regulations and cultural attitudes historically restricted online gambling; however, recent reforms and technological breakthroughs have facilitated a pivot towards digital solutions.
Statistical Insight: According to the New Zealand Gambling Statistics 2022, approximately 65% of local gamblers now prefer online platforms over traditional venues, citing convenience and broader game selection as primary reasons.
